Overview
The Master of Public Health (MPH) program at DRIEMS University, Cuttack, is designed to develop competent public health professionals capable of addressing complex health challenges at local, national, and global levels. The curriculum provides a strong foundation in epidemiology, biostatistics, environmental health, health policy, health economics, and research methodology. Emphasis is placed on preventive healthcare, community health interventions, and health system strengthening.
The program integrates classroom learning with practical fieldwork, internships, and research projects, enabling students to gain real-world exposure to public health programs and community-based initiatives. DRIEMS University offers experienced faculty, modern learning resources, and interdisciplinary training to prepare graduates for leadership roles. MPH graduates are equipped to work in government health departments, NGOs, international health organizations, research institutions, hospitals, and public health consultancy roles.

Eligibility
- Bachelor’s degree in Health Sciences / Medical / Nursing / Pharmacy / Allied Health / Life Sciences
- Minimum qualifying marks as prescribed by DRIEMS University
- Candidates from non-medical backgrounds with relevant health exposure may also be considered
- Must meet age and academic requirements specified by the university
- Medically fit for fieldwork and academic activities

Admission Process:
- Eligibility Check: Verify bachelor’s degree qualification as per MPH criteria
- Application Submission: Apply through DRIEMS University admission office or official admission portal
- Document Submission: Submit academic certificates, ID proof, photographs, and other required documents
- Merit-Based Evaluation: Selection based on undergraduate academic performance and university norms
- Entrance Test / Interview: Conducted if required by the university
- Counselling & Seat Allotment: Allocation based on merit and availability
- Fee Payment: Pay prescribed tuition and hostel fees
- Enrollment: Complete registration and admission formalities
- Commencement of Classes: Begin academic sessions as per the university academic calendar
